ResumoThe behavior of pressure fluctuations measured on the airframe of a prototype high-lift jet transport (YC-14) is presented. Efforts to characterize the data in terms of a modest number of parameters and the resulting prediction procedures are described. Comparisons with near field engine exhaust noise of a conventional jet transport (Boeing 747) are presented. The results suggest that at low speeds the same exhaust noise source is important for both aircraft types. The results also suggest a consistent frequency sensitivity, as well as level sensitivity to airplane velocity. The frequency result appears to be new data.
